How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Frisco?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Frisco Studio Apartments | $1,535 | $885 | $7,159 |
Frisco 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,776 | $495 | $10,000+ |
Frisco 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,428 | $1,122 | $10,000+ |
Frisco 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,250 | $1,584 | $10,000+ |
Frisco 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,137 | $2,175 | $10,000+ |
Frisco 5 Bedroom Apartments | $10,066 | $3,600 | $10,000+ |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
Frequently Asked Questions about Frisco
How much are Studio apartments in Frisco?
There are currently 76 Studio Apartments in Frisco with rent ranges from $885 to $7,159 with an average price of $1,535.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Frisco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Frisco ranges from $495 to $10,257 with an average monthly rent of $1,776.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Frisco c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Frisco range from $1,122 to $29,272.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,428.
How expensive are Frisco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 263 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Frisco on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,584 to $22,906 - averaging $3,250 for the location.
